Do you recognize this...Santa Claus?
Florida Highway Patrol troopers are asking for help identifying the jolly ol' imposter who was spotted going 120 mph on a motorcycle Saturday night in Citrus County.
It happened around 9 p.m. at County Road 486 and Brandywine Terrace.
FHP Tampa posted dashcam footage that shows a trooper attempting to pull over a motorcyclist dressed in Santa's signature red suit with white fur. Troopers said he was weaving in and out of traffic in a "reckless manner."
The trooper can be seen turning on their flashing lights behind the motorcycle while "Santa" signals a right turn. But instead of coming to a stop, the motorcyclist swerved through the pumps at a gas station and turned back onto the road before speeding off.
Perhaps Santa was running late to deliver presents — or maybe someone was using his likeness to get away from law enforcement. Either way, if you recognize "ol' St. Nick," you're asked to call *FHP (*347) and report it.
"The sleigh must be in the shop, but last night Mr. Claus didn't pause for any cause," FHP wrote.
Troopers said the motorcycle was white with blue trim.
